First National Bank of Lesotho LTD V Manthoane Tlaba (C of A (CIV) 06/2025) [2025] LSCA 5 (2 May 2025)

First National Bank of Lesotho LTD V Manthoane Tlaba (C of A (CIV) 06/2025) [2025] LSCA 5 (2 May 2025)

The appeal was struck off because the order dismissing summary judgment was interlocutory and not appealable as of right without leave, which was neither sought nor granted. The High Court erred in adjudicating the counterclaim during summary judgment proceedings, and that order was set aside.

  1. 1 Whether an order dismissing summary judgment is appealable as of right
  2. 2 Whether the High Court erred in adjudicating the counterclaim during summary judgment proceedings

Ratio Decidendi

The appeal was struck off because the order dismissing summary judgment was interlocutory and not appealable as of right without leave, which was neither sought nor granted. The High Court erred in adjudicating the counterclaim during summary judgment proceedings, and that order was set aside.

Court Disposition

appeal struck off; counterclaim order set aside; no order as to costs

Orders

  • The appeal is struck off the roll.
  • Order 2 granting the respondent’s counterclaim is set aside.
